Output 66f57ea12d90453c25280c48a11e5885f78b1a8906831d6dc6b11919ccfc4468:20

value
2491000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7b9ea6bd3b3dbe1903a920cab2a8a99583b6fdf OP_EQUAL
address
3NpGjWKrTR8hkJEYVkxDFoHiL6Lvgu9d5o
transaction
66f57ea12d90453c25280c48a11e5885f78b1a8906831d6dc6b11919ccfc4468
spent
true